CandleRush Posted February 18, 2019 Posted February 18, 2019 (edited) Eden Botanicals has wonderful e.o.s. I adore all there rose oils, my fav is rose de mai absolute. To my nose it’s a muted rose sent. All pure Rose e.o.s are expensive but you only need a few drops. I make a facial serum and it’s lovely. Great for all skin types, mature skin as well. I think they have hydrosols as well, way cheaper than the oils. I do love the company! their rose geranium is wonderful!!! Less expensive. Also to my nose strong scent.
